Salvatore Longo Obituary

Sal Longo died on Saturday, November 9, 2019 in the care of his loving family. There is only one way to describe Sal, "Beloved." He was a husband, father of three, a grandfather, great-grandfather, brother, uncle, and friend. Dad was a restaurateur in New York City; an accomplished musician, playing both piano and accordion; an artist for enjoyment; an innovator and expert problem solver, from construction to business. Dad started his life working at 11 years old, helping his mom & dad, and also, to the delight of his parents, learning & playing the accordion. He developed his skills as a talented carpenter building wooden boats, which expanded into building restaurants and home projects. He was also a radio-man in the Coast Guard, serving in the South Pacific, with great love and sacrifice for family and country. He married the woman of his dreams and had three children. Sal continued to share his talents with the entire community at Cedar Crest, which included his love for God, movies and music. He was greatly loved. Sal is survived by his children, Vivian, Frank and Adele; his grandchildren, Brett, Derrick and Drew; his great-grandchildren, Lucas and Lively; his brother, Ben Longo and his wife Helen.
